Spanish tile roof replacement services involve removing existing tiles and installing new ones to restore or enhance the roof's appearance and functionality. This process typically includes inspecting the underlying structure, preparing the roof surface, and carefully placing the new tiles to ensure a secure fit. Professionals may also address any underlying issues such as damaged underlayment or structural concerns before completing the installation. The goal is to provide a durable, weather-resistant roof that maintains the aesthetic appeal of the property.
These services help address common problems associated with aging or damaged tile roofs, such as cracked, broken, or missing tiles that can lead to leaks and water intrusion. Over time, tiles may become dislodged or deteriorate due to weather exposure, causing potential damage to the underlying roof structure. Replacing the tiles can prevent further deterioration, improve energy efficiency, and reduce the risk of costly repairs caused by water infiltration or structural damage.

Cost Range - Spanish tile roof replacement typically costs between $10,000 and $25,000 for an average-sized home. Larger or more complex projects may exceed this range, depending on materials and labor.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Material Expenses - The price of Spanish tiles varies from approximately $7 to $15 per square foot. High-quality or custom tiles tend to be at the higher end of this range, affecting overall project costs. Contact local service providers for material options and pricing.
Labor Costs - Labor for tile roof replacement generally ranges from $3,000 to $8,000, depending on roof size and complexity. Skilled installation is essential for durability, which can influence the overall cost. Local contractors can offer estimates tailored to specific roofs.
Additional Fees - Permitting, removal of existing roofing, and site preparation can add $1,000 to $3,000 to the total project cost. These expenses vary based on local regulations and project scope. Getting quotes from local pros can help clarify potential extra charges.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should Spanish tile roofs be replaced? The replacement timeline for Spanish tile roofs varies based on factors like material quality, climate, and maintenance, but typically they may need replacement every 25-50 years. Contact local roofing professionals for an assessment tailored to specific conditions.
What are signs that a Spanish tile roof needs replacement? Signs include cracked or broken tiles, leaks, visible sagging, or significant moss and algae buildup. A local roofing expert can evaluate the roof’s condition to determine if replacement is necessary.
Can existing Spanish tiles be reused during replacement? Reusing tiles depends on their condition; some may be salvageable if undamaged, but often damaged or aged tiles are replaced with new ones. Consult with local pros to assess the feasibility of reusing tiles.
What factors influence the cost of Spanish tile roof replacement? Costs are affected by the size of the roof, type of tiles used, complexity of the roof design, and labor rates in the area. Local service providers can provide estimates based on specific project details.
How long does a Spanish tile roof repl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the roof’s size and complexity, but generally, replacements can take from a few days to a week. For a timeline suited to particular needs, contact local roofing contractors.
